Year: 1947
Runtime: 67 mins
Language: English
Director: Abby Berlin
Dagwood lands a lucrative raise after striking a new contract with a bank manager, but Blondie misreads the amount. Eager to impress, she over‑promises funds to the organizer of Dagwood’s high‑school reunion, a former sweetheart of his. Meanwhile, Dagwood gets tangled with a gang that runs a gambling operation, complicating their finances even further.

In a breezy, mid‑century town where everyday ambitions collide with the quirks of domestic life, Dagwood works as a hopeful architect trying to carve out a future for his family. His marriage to Blondie is the cornerstone of his world, a partnership that blends affection with a shared desire to keep up appearances in a community that values modest success and lively social gatherings.
When Dagwood secures a coveted contract from a local bank, his boss offers a modest raise that promises a small but meaningful boost to their modest budget. A simple phone call, however, turns the modest increase into a comically inflated figure in Blondie’s mind. Eager to honor her husband’s perceived windfall, she becomes swept up in the excitement of an upcoming high‑school reunion, a milestone overseen by a former sweetheart of Dagwood’s who now spearheads the festivities. The couple finds themselves navigating a maze of expectations, from the pressures of old friends to the allure of a grand celebration that seems just out of reach.
Amid the scramble to meet these newfound expectations, an undercurrent of risk begins to surface. A shadowy gang that operates a covert gambling scene subtly threads its way into the town’s rhythm, offering a tempting yet precarious shortcut to the finances the reunion demands. As Dagwood contemplates how to bridge the gap between reality and promise, the mere presence of this illicit world adds a layer of tension to an otherwise light‑hearted comedy of errors.
